在数字化时代,服务器作为支撑网站和应用运行的基础设施,其配置直接关系到能够承载的访问人数,服务器配置通常包括处理器的核心数、内存容量、带宽等因素,这些硬件参数决定了服务器处理请求的能力,本文将详细探讨服务器配置与访问人数之间的关系,并提供一些预估服务器承载能力的计算方法。
(图片来源网络,侵删)服务器并发数和访问量计算
并发访问量是指单位时间内服务器能够处理的最大请求数量,这个指标对于评估服务器性能至关重要,如果一个服务器能在10分钟内处理100人在线,每人平均访问10个页面,那么每秒的请求数大约是1.66,这种情况下,对服务器的压力较小,可以使用配置较低的服务器,如单路双核处理器。
服务器性能指标
服务器的性能指标包括处理器的核数、内存容量和带宽等,这些指标共同决定了服务器能够同时处理的最大请求数量,一个2核4G的服务器在不同应用和程序效率的影响下,实际支持的同时在线人数可能会有所不同,根据性能测试,这样的服务器大约可以支持20人同时在线访问。
网络带宽和延迟
网络带宽和延迟也是影响服务器并发处理能力的重要因素,带宽越大,数据传输的速度越快,能够支持更多的并发访问,延迟低的网络环境可以提高用户体验,减少因等待响应而产生的额外负载,优化网络带宽和降低延迟有助于提高服务器的并发处理能力。
数据库事务操作数
(图片来源网络,侵删)对于接口服务器,还需要考虑用户的并发数、数据库事务操作数以及对应的tpmC数量来估算性能需求,这意味着除了CPU、内存和存储资源外,还需要根据数据库的实际使用情况来调整服务器配置,高并发的数据库操作可能需要更强的CPU和更大的内存来保证数据的快速读写。
服务器配置实例分析
以阿里云的2核4G服务器为例,根据性能测试,这种配置的服务器能够支持大约20人同时在线访问,这个数字会根据应用的不同、类型不同以及程序效率的不同而有所变化,服务器的配置需要根据具体的应用场景和预期的用户访问量来定制。
性能需求分析的重要性
服务器性能计算需求分析是一个复杂的过程,涉及到多个变量和因素,正确地评估服务器性能需求不仅可以确保网站的稳定运行,还可以避免资源的浪费,在进行服务器配置时,应该充分考虑到网站或应用的特点和用户访问模式。
相关问答FAQs
如何选择合适的服务器配置?
(图片来源网络,侵删)选择合适的服务器配置需要考虑网站或应用的类型、预期的用户访问量、数据处理需求等因素,建议从核心的业务需求出发,结合性能测试数据,选择能够满足高峰期访问需求的服务器配置。
服务器配置是否越高越好?
不一定,过高的服务器配置可能会导致资源浪费和成本增加,合适的服务器配置应该基于实际的业务需求和性能测试结果来确定,以确保性价比最优。
服务器配置与访问人数之间存在密切的关系,通过了解服务器的性能指标、网络带宽和延迟、数据库事务操作数等因素,可以合理预估服务器的并发处理能力和支持的最大访问人数,选择合适的服务器配置是确保网站和应用稳定运行的关键,同时也是优化资源使用和控制成本的重要考虑。